在Visual Studio 2017中,将.NET Core 2.2应用程序发布为依赖于框架的可执行文件(FDE)的步骤如下:
- 打开Visual Studio 2017并加载要发布的项目。
- 在菜单栏中选择“生成”,然后选择“发布”选项。
- 在发布页面中,选择“自定义”发布目标,并单击“下一步”按钮。
- 在目标页面中,选择“文件夹”作为发布目标,并指定输出路径。
- 在配置页面中,选择“发布”配置和“任何CPU”作为目标平台,并选择“发布”作为部署模式。然后单击“下一步”按钮。
- 在概述页面中,检查发布配置,并单击“发布”按钮开始发布过程。
- 完成发布后,可以在指定的输出路径中找到依赖于框架的可执行文件。
依赖于框架的可执行文件(FDE)是一种发布方式,它依赖于已安装在操作系统上的.NET Framework运行时。这种发布方式相对较大,但在没有.NET Core运行时的机器上运行时更方便。通过将应用程序发布为依赖于框架的可执行文件,可以确保应用程序在各种.NET Framework版本上正确运行。
推荐的腾讯云相关产品和产品介绍链接地址如下:
- 云服务器(CVM):提供高性能的虚拟机实例,适用于各种场景,如网站托管、应用程序部署等。详情请参考:https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(CDB):提供高性能、可扩展的关系型数据库服务,适用于Web应用程序、游戏等场景。详情请参考:https://cloud.tencent.com/product/cdb_mysql
- 云点播(VOD):提供全球覆盖的多媒体处理和分发服务,支持音视频上传、转码、存储和播放。详情请参考:https://cloud.tencent.com/product/vod
- 人工智能平台(AI Lab):为开发者提供各种人工智能能力,如人脸识别、语音识别、智能聊天机器人等。详情请参考:https://cloud.tencent.com/product/ailab
- 物联网(IoT):提供设备管理、数据采集和数据分析等物联网解决方案,帮助构建智能化的物联网应用。详情请参考:https://cloud.tencent.com/product/iot
通过以上腾讯云产品,可以在云计算领域中实现.NET Core 2.2应用程序的依赖于框架的可执行文件发布,并获得安全可靠的云服务支持。